Role Expectations
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ES, in the area of:
o Lead and manage the overall finance function for Thailand
o Responsible for timely, consistent and accurate monthly local GAAP and US GAAP for group reporting
o Lead and co-ordinate the monthly close process
o Responsible for OPEX and Balance Sheet review & comments
o Prepare monthly Financial Reporting Package for submission to US
o Review monthly balance sheet schedules
o Provide business partnering support to Commercial team in terms of financial planning and analysis, monitoring of business results, managing and controlling OPEX budget, sales / promotions / customer profitability analysis, business case analysis for investments and commercial projects to support decision making
o Responsible for budgeting and rolling forecasts for Thailand
o Responsible for working capital management including AR collection and payment processing and controls
o Ensure accounting policies and procedures comply with legal and Corporate guidelines/policies, including compliance (FCPA)
o Review, implement and maintain an effective and robust internal controls system in compliance to SOX requirements, and ensure adherence to approval processes
o Support daily operating and month end closing process together with Thailand accountant
o Develop and deliver ad hoc reports for business needs
o Manage internal and external audit requirements, as well as ensure compliance to tax laws within Thailand
o Liaise with external agents to ensure timely local statutory reporting and relevant tax reporting
o Review monthly tax filing and reconciliation between local Stat and US GAAP
o Responsible for tax package preparation in collaboration with the Corporate tax team to ensure accurate and timely completion of tax-related deliverables, as well as compliance with all relevant corporate and statutory requirements.
o Identifying process improvement to reduce inefficiency/manual handling within finance function
o Preparing internal financial reports to LT as required including preparation of presentation slides of business performance.
o Provide coaching and guidance to Thailand finance team
o Ad hoc financial projects
